Types

Hinges for frames with eyeglasses are an integral part of the overall design. They are a part of the comfort for the wearer, durability, and the ease of fixing. Knowing the different types hinges will allow you to choose the best frames depending on your budget and requirements.

Standard hinges are also referred as barrels and are the most commonly used style of hinge for glasses. They consist of a series metal rings that function as the zipper, and have one small screw in the middle. They are strong and easy to fix, which makes them a perennial favorite for those who wear glasses on a regular basis.

Flex hinges, also known as spring hinges, are like standard hinges however, they do have a slight design difference. They are flexible and can bend further than the standard 90-degree angles. This allows your glasses to bend to conform to your face. These hinges are perfect for those who have an active lifestyle and need glasses that can keep up with their busy schedules.

Installation

When installing a glass hinge it is essential to follow the manufacturer's guidelines and use the appropriate safety equipment. Wear safety glasses and gloves when you handle equipment or materials. It is also a good idea to have someone assist you with the installation.

Start by checking that all hinge components are of the correct size and type. The hinges should fit into the holes that have been pre-drilled on the wall in order to ensure that the door will latch and swing correctly. Once all the components are in place, begin the installation by placing the door in the opening. Use a level to ensure that the marks on the wall are horizontal.

The hinge pin has to be inserted in the hole in the wall before the other can be assembled onto the glass panel. If the hinge is designed to fit 3/8" or 1/2 inch glass, make sure that the glass has the correct hole size for the hinge pin. Then mark the locations of the hinges on the glass after it is attached to the wall. This will allow you to know where to place the screws. In this case it is recommended to utilize a power screwdriver instead of a manual one as you can regulate the tightness. It is crucial not to tighten the screws too much, as this can cause damage to the glass.

It is a good idea to test the hinges once they are properly mounted on the glass. You should be able swing the glass door open or closed without it hitting anything. If the door is not closing correctly or is difficult to latch, it may be time to replace the hinges.

Maintenance

A glass hinge is an essential element of a shower door, providing strength and functionality. Like any other component hinges require regular maintenance to ensure its optimal performance and longevity. By following a few easy steps you can keep your hinges in good condition and avoid costly repairs or replacements.

Lubricating and cleaning are the two primary elements of this process. Start by removing the door from its frame and then removing the hinge pin with long pliers (be careful not to strike your knuckles). Use an old towel and clean off dirt and grease from the hinges' parts with particular attention to grooves and tight places. Apply a thin layer of grease using a soft, non-linty towel to the hinges.

Close and open the window hinge fix several times after applying the lubricant. This is to help it spread around the hinges. Make use of a lighter lubricant, like graphite or silicone spray instead of a heavier oil that can draw dirt and grime.

In the end, it's essential to avoid overloading your hinges or hitting them with hard objects. This could cause hinges to break, or lose their alignment. Replace your hinges if they're beginning to wear. This will prevent damage to the glass and frame.
